Where is Yingkou Hongyun Grand Hotel?

Where is Yingkou Hongyun Grand Hotel located?

Yingkou Hongyun Grand Hotel, Liaoning, China (approx. 40.6514076004°, 122.2496054796°)


Where is Yingkou Hongyun Grand Hotel on the map?